Major Areas <strong>of</strong> Research are:<br />
(a) Development <strong>of</strong> an eco-friendly<br />
substitute <strong>of</strong> JBO for jute processing.<br />
(b) Light fast bleached & dyed jute<br />
product development.<br />
(c) Jute Bamboo composites.<br />
(d) Development <strong>of</strong> Technical <strong>Textiles</strong><br />
such as wider braided jute fabric.<br />
(e) Jute-Ramie blended finer yarns and<br />
fabric development.<br />
(f) Energy efficient green sizing<br />
technology for jute yarns.<br />
(g) Development <strong>of</strong> Aroma based home<br />
<strong>textiles</strong>.<br />
(h) Multifunctional ceramic based nan<strong>of</strong>inishing<br />
outdoor <strong>textiles</strong> by sol-gelmethods.<br />
(i) Development <strong>of</strong> Low Cost Jute Bags<br />
for Foodgrains and Sugar.<br />
(j) Quality Assurance for food grade jute<br />
products.<br />
In additional to rendering various technical<br />
services to Jute Sector, IJIRA is presently<br />
involved in Jute Technology Mission<br />
Projects DDS 7.1 and DDS 6.4 projects,<br />
promotion and techno-marketing <strong>of</strong> jute<br />
geo-<strong>textiles</strong> in association with National<br />
Jute Board, quality assurance <strong>of</strong> food<br />
grade jute products and consultancy.<br />
WOOL RESEARCH ASSOCIATION,<br />
THANE<br />
Wool Research Association (WRA)<br />
was established in October 1963 under<br />
the Societies Registration Act 1860,<br />
as an Institution with the conception <strong>of</strong><br />
Research & Development in the field <strong>of</strong><br />
<strong>wool</strong> technology, initially in the premises<br />
<strong>of</strong> VJTI, Mumbai, as a cooperative joint<br />
venture <strong>of</strong> Indian Woollen Industry and<br />
CSIR, Govt. <strong>of</strong> India. In its infancy, it<br />
started with a testing laboratory and an<br />
education curriculum leading to Diploma<br />
in <strong>Textiles</strong> (<strong>wool</strong>)<br />
Presently, the activities <strong>of</strong> Wool Research<br />
Association are manifold, situated in its<br />
own premises in a sprawling green belt<br />
<strong>of</strong> 13 acres <strong>of</strong> land near Thane, in the<br />
outskirts <strong>of</strong> Greater Mumbai and attached<br />
to <strong>Ministry</strong> <strong>of</strong> <strong>Textiles</strong>, Govt. <strong>of</strong> India as a<br />
body <strong>of</strong> Textile Research Association.<br />
Objects<br />
As per the Memorandum <strong>of</strong> Articles, the<br />
main objects <strong>of</strong> WRA are as follows :<br />
a) To establish a Research Institute for<br />
Wool Industry to undertake scientific<br />
work connected with all aspects <strong>wool</strong><br />
and its technology <strong>of</strong> processing,<br />
either alone or in combination with<br />
other fibres, including man-made<br />
fibres.<br />
b) To undertake Research projects<br />
<strong>of</strong> fundamental & applied nature,<br />
including for improvement /<br />
development <strong>of</strong> new materials,<br />
testing, machinery, processing and<br />
products <strong>of</strong> <strong>wool</strong> and allied textile<br />
<strong>industry</strong>, with a view to securing<br />
greater efficiency, rationalization and<br />
reduction <strong>of</strong> costs.<br />
c) To render technical services to<br />
<strong>industry</strong>, governmental and nongovernmental<br />
agencies including<br />
training & HRD, testing and<br />
certification survey and evaluation<br />
reports.<br />
The Wool Research Association is<br />
involved in the following major activities:<br />
- Basic and Applied Research / Projects<br />
in Wool Related Technology;<br />
